On February 1st, the National Youth Summit will be held in the Independence Hall at Austurvöllur. There, people from diverse backgrounds will share their experiences with the education system. Among others, Margrét Lilja, former chairperson of Sjálfsbjörg, the National Association for People with Disabilities, will speak. will share her experience with the education system and ways to improve it. In addition, there will be discussions and entertainment. The venue is accessible, and accommodations can be requested for those who need them.
